Superenduro Cup: second round in Germany

Superenduro Cup: second round in Germany

The first European race of the year is the second round of the Superenduro Cup.
The race took place in Riesa, Germany, at Sachsen Arena in front of 6.000 spectators with a challenging track with a tough “pyramid” made of big logs, a big jump over the tunnel and a big stony section.
The time of the track was approximately 1 minute. In the first final the Swedish Magnus Thor took an early lead and could win comfortable without being stressed by the other riders. The second heat saw more fights and was won by the Italian Sonny Goggia.
The next round is on February 1st in Budapest, Hungary.

Event classification
1° Sonny Goggia, ITA
2° Marco Pfeifer, GER
3° Magnus Thor, SWE

Championship classification
1° Magnus Thor, SWE, pt 69
2° Sonny Goggia, ITA, pt 65
3° Miha Spindler, SLO, pt 51
